#1 top company for flight operation coordinatorsCompany highlights:Gate Gourmet is a leading global provider of airline catering and provisioning services that is operating in 60 countries. Gate Gourmet began in 1992 as the catering arm of Swissair; it is now part of the publicly traded gategroup. The company is headquarted in Switzerland and has five regional offices in Singapore, Switzerland, Miami, FL and Reston, VA. Gate Gourmet Inc. also serves the passenger railroad service Amtrak in the United States.

#6 top company for flight operation coordinatorsCompany description:LSG Sky Chefs offers airline catering services and manages all in-flight service related processes. It works with airlines, train operators, and retailers. The company along with its joint-venture and other partners offer Buy-on-Board (BoB) services, menu design services, lounge and crew management services, consulting services, and a range of food-and-beverage options. It designs, develops, and sources tableware, trays, utensils, blankets, amenity kits, and more. It handles demand forecasting, inventory control, transport management, quality oversight, security support, and other services. LSG Sky Chefs was founded in 1993 and is headquartered in Neu-Isenburg, Germany. The company was formed after the acquisition of Sky Chefs, American Airlines' former catering subsidiary, by Lufthansa's catering division, Lufthansa Service GmbH. It is a division of LSG Lufthansa Service Holding AG.
